The XI Class Admission 1st Merit List Result 2025 will be published on August 20, 2025. For the 2025–2026 session, the Ministry of Education will publish three merit lists and three migration lists. More than 1 million students have applied for XI class admission this year. This is an important moment for students across Bangladesh who applied for admission into government and private colleges under the Higher Secondary Certificate (HSC) program.

The first phase of applications took place between July 30 and August 15, 2025, after an extended deadline. The admission system operates fully centrally and bases selection on your SSC examination results. You submit your application online, the authority publishes the merit lists, and if selected, you must confirm your seat. If you choose the migration option, your seat may be upgraded in later rounds. You will be able to check your result online through the official admission portal once it is released.

Your seat depends on several factors: your SSC GPA, subject-wise marks, the colleges you selected in your application, and the availability of seats in those institutions. No admission test is required. The Ministry of Education evaluates your academic performance and preferences to prepare the merit list.

The official website xiclassadmission.gov.bd manages the entire process centrally. Students with the highest SSC results receive priority in the 1st merit list, while those not selected will automatically move to the 2nd and 3rd lists.

XI Class Admission Result Published Time 2025

The XI Class Admission Result 1st Merit List 2025 will be officially published on August 20, 2025, at around 8:00 PM. The Secondary and Higher Education Division confirmed this date in its admission circular. This marks the beginning of the admission process for the 2025–2026 academic session.

  • Application Period: July 30 – August 15, 2025 (extended deadline)
  • 1st Merit List: August 20, 2025
  • Confirmation for 1st Merit List: August 21 – 22, 2025
  • 2nd Merit List & 1st Migration: August 28, 2025
  • 3rd Merit List & 2nd Migration: September 3, 2025
  • Final Admission Completion: Early September 2025
  • Classes Start: September 15, 2025

How to Check XI Class Admission Result

Once the result is published, check it quickly to avoid missing your allocated seat and to complete the confirmation process on time. The official method to check your result is online through the admission portal xiclassadmission.gov.bd.

  1. Visit xiclassadmission.gov.bd.
  2. Click on the “Result” or “Merit List” section on the homepage.
  3. Enter your SSC Roll Number, Registration Number, Education Board, and Passing Year.
  4. Submit the information to view your seat allocation details.
  5. Download or print the result for your records.

XI Class Admission Confirmation After 1st Merit List

If you are selected in the 1st merit list, you must complete the confirmation process to secure your seat. Confirmation means you officially accept the allotted college and pay the required admission fee. Without confirmation, you lose your seat and become ineligible for migration opportunities. All students selected in the 1st merit list must confirm their admission within the given timeline.

Step-by-Step Confirmation Process:

  1. Log in to xiclassadmission.gov.bd using your SSC details.
  2. Select the “Confirm Admission” option.
  3. Choose whether to enable the migration option.
  4. Pay the required fee online through mobile banking (bKash, Nagad, Rocket) or via a bank challan.
  5. Download and save your confirmation receipt.

Understanding the 1st Merit List and Next Steps

The 1st merit list is prepared and published under the supervision of the Ministry of Education. It follows strict guidelines to ensure fairness and transparency. Your placement in this list depends mainly on your SSC GPA, subject-wise marks, your chosen college preferences, and the availability of seats. In the case of ties, additional factors such as subject scores or age may be considered.

Students with the highest SSC results usually secure their preferred colleges in the 1st merit list. If you are not selected in the 1st merit list, you will automatically be considered for the 2nd and 3rd merit lists. You do not need to submit a new application for these rounds.

Migration Process

If you confirm your seat after the 1st merit list, you become eligible for the migration process. Migration allows you to upgrade to a higher-preference college if seats become available in later rounds. Migration only works upward (towards better preferences you chose earlier) and never downward.

What Happens If You Don’t Confirm Admission?

If you do not confirm your seat after being selected in the 1st merit list, the system will cancel your allocated seat. You lose the chance to study at that college, and your name is removed from the current phase of admission.

You also become ineligible for the 1st migration round, as migration is only allowed for students who confirm their seats. Without confirmation, the system assumes you are no longer interested in the seat you were given.

Your Options if You Miss Confirmation

  • You can reapply in the 2nd or 3rd admission phase, but you will need to pay a new application fee.
  • You will have to wait for the next merit list instead of continuing with the current allocation.

What If You’re Not Selected in the 1st Merit List?

If your name does not appear in the 1st merit list, the admission system gives you multiple chances. You will automatically be considered for the 2nd merit list, which will be published on August 28, 2025. There is no need to submit a new application for this phase.

If you are still not selected in the 2nd list, you will remain in the system for the 3rd merit list, scheduled for September 3, 2025. Your previous application and preferences will continue to be valid.
